Terror Management Theory
A psychological concept suggesting that much of human behavior is motivated by an underlying fear of mortality and the desire to achieve a sense of permanence.
Self-Image
An individual’s mental representation and perception of themselves, encompassing aspects like appearance, abilities, and personality traits.
Positive Mood
A state of mind characterized by optimism, happiness, contentment, or other positive emotions, influencing perception and behavior.
Persuasion
The act of convincing someone to do or believe something through reasoning or the use of temptation.
